A Body Control Module, often abbreviated as BCM, is an electronic control unit responsible for managing various electronic accessories in a vehicle. These accessories typically include power windows, door locks, lighting systems, windshield wipers, and security systems. The ability to configure or ‘program’ this module is often required after replacement or when adding/modifying vehicle features.

The proper configuration of the module is critical for the correct operation of vehicle electronics. Accurate configuration ensures features function as intended, preventing malfunctions and potential safety issues. The implementation of this type of module enhances vehicle customization and responsiveness to driver needs. Originally, many of these functions were controlled by hard-wired circuits, but integrating them into a centralized module offers greater flexibility and diagnostic capability.

The transfer case control module manages the engagement and disengagement of a vehicle’s four-wheel drive system. Resetting this module involves clearing its memory and allowing it to relearn system parameters. This process can sometimes resolve issues related to shifting difficulties, error codes, or improper four-wheel drive operation. For instance, after replacing a sensor or actuator within the four-wheel drive system, a reset may be necessary for the module to recognize the new component and function correctly.

Proper functionality of the transfer case control module is crucial for maintaining optimal traction and vehicle handling in various driving conditions. A reset can address software glitches or learned adaptations that no longer align with the current vehicle configuration. Historically, these modules required specialized dealer equipment for resetting. However, some vehicles now offer procedures that can be performed by qualified technicians using aftermarket scan tools or, in limited cases, even manually through specific vehicle operations.

The action of removing and installing a specific suspension component is critical for vehicle maintenance. This component, often referred to as the upper suspension link, connects the vehicle’s chassis to the wheel hub. Its function is to control the wheel’s movement relative to the vehicle body, maintaining proper alignment and ensuring stable handling. For example, after experiencing damage from a collision or significant wear and tear leading to excessive play, this component’s replacement is necessary.

The timely execution of this repair is vital for preserving vehicle safety and performance. Neglecting a worn or damaged component can lead to premature tire wear, compromised handling stability, and potential damage to other suspension components. Historically, addressing this type of suspension issue has been a cornerstone of automotive maintenance, reflecting a fundamental understanding of vehicle dynamics and the importance of maintaining proper wheel alignment.
